Latest Patents

Kashiwagi's latest patents include a machining method and apparatus for valve holes of cylinder heads. This innovative approach allows for the simultaneous machining of upper side intake valve holes of one cylinder head and upper side exhaust valve holes of another. Utilizing a multi-spindle head that integrates both intake and exhaust side tools, the process improves efficiency. After adjusting the position of the cylinder heads, the remaining valve holes are also machined simultaneously, showcasing a significant advancement in machining technology.
